The Nutritional Breakdown: Are They Really Healthy?

Outshine Popsicles are marketed as a healthier option, often boasting “no artificial flavors” and “made with real fruit.” But what does that mean for your health? Here’s a closer look:

  1. Calorie Count: Most Outshine Popsicles contain between 30 to 100 calories per serving, depending on the flavor. This makes them a low-calorie snack compared to a scoop of ice cream, which can easily exceed 200 calories.

  2. Sugar Content: While they are lower in calories, some Outshine Popsicles contain added sugars. For example, the Fruit Bars can have up to 12 grams of sugar per serving. While this is less than many desserts, it’s still something to be mindful of, especially if you’re watching your sugar intake.

  3. Real Fruit vs. Fruit Juice: Some Outshine Popsicles are made with real fruit puree, while others use fruit juice concentrate. The ones with real fruit tend to have more fiber and nutrients, but the juice-based varieties can still provide some vitamins, like vitamin C.

  4. Artificial Additives: One of the selling points of Outshine Popsicles is the absence of artificial flavors and colors. This makes them a better choice compared to many artificially flavored frozen treats.


The Ingredients: What’s Inside?

Let’s break down the ingredients list of a typical Outshine Popsicle:

  • Water: The base of most popsicles, providing hydration without extra calories.
  • Fruit Puree or Juice: Depending on the flavor, this could be strawberry, mango, or even coconut water.
  • Cane Sugar: Used for sweetness, though some varieties use alternative sweeteners like stevia.
  • Natural Flavors: These are derived from real food sources, not synthetic chemicals.
  • Citric Acid: Often added for tartness and as a preservative.
  • Gellan Gum: A plant-based thickener that helps maintain the popsicle’s texture.

Overall, the ingredient list is relatively simple and free from many of the artificial additives found in other frozen desserts.

Are They a Healthy Choice for Everyone?

While Outshine Popsicles can be a healthier alternative to many desserts, they’re not a one-size-fits-all solution. Here’s how they stack up for different dietary needs:

  1. For Weight Watchers: With their low calorie count, Outshine Popsicles can be a great option for those tracking their calorie intake. However, be mindful of the sugar content in certain flavors.

  2. For Diabetics: The sugar content in some varieties might be a concern for those managing blood sugar levels. Opt for flavors with no added sugar or those sweetened with stevia.

  3. For Kids: Outshine Popsicles are a hit with children, and their real fruit content makes them a better choice than many sugary snacks. However, moderation is key to avoid excessive sugar intake.

  4. For Vegans: Most Outshine Popsicles are vegan-friendly, as they don’t contain dairy or animal products. Always check the label to be sure.
